.form-account{width:30rem;max-width:100%;padding:6.4rem 0;margin:0 auto}@media screen and (min-width: 990px){.form-account{padding:11.4rem 0}}.form-account#recover,.form-account#recover:target+.form-account#login{display:none}.form-account#recover:target{display:block}.form-account .form__head{text-align:center;margin:0 0 7rem}.form-account .form__subtitle{margin:2rem 0 0}.form-account .form__actions{text-align:center;margin-top:3rem}.form-account--register .form__actions{margin-top:2.6rem}.form-account .form__link{display:inline-block}.form-account--register .form__link{font-weight:500}.form-account .form__link+.form__submit,.form-account .form__submit+.form__link,.form-account .form__submit+.form-account .form__submit{margin-top:1.8rem}.form__terms{text-align:left;opacity:.5;margin:1.8rem 0}.form__checkbox{margin-top:2rem}@media screen and (min-width: 990px){.form-account .form__link:first-child{text-align:left;display:block}.form-account .form__actions{margin-top:2rem}.form-account--register .form__actions{margin-top:2.2rem}}.account{padding:6.4rem 0}.account__head{text-align:center;border-bottom:.1rem solid currentColor;margin:0 0 3.4rem}.account__nav{padding:2.9rem 0}.account__nav ul{display:flex;flex-flow:row wrap;justify-content:space-between;margin:0 0 -.8rem}.account__nav li{margin:0 0 .8rem}.account__nav a{display:inline-block;padding:0 .3rem}.account__nav a.is-current{pointer-events:none}.account__title{margin:0}.account__info{width:18.9rem;max-width:100%;text-align:left}.account__info td{padding:0}.account__info td:first-child{padding-left:2rem}.account__order+.account__order,.account__address+.account__address{padding-top:3.4rem;border-top:.1rem solid currentColor;margin-top:3.4rem}.account__order-actions,.account__pagination{margin-top:2.8rem}.account__addresses{padding-left:2rem;padding-right:2rem}.account__address-form{padding-top:calc(20vh + 4.2rem);margin-top:-20vh}.account__address-form-actions{margin-top:1.8rem}.account__address-new a,.account__address-form-actions a{display:inline-block}.account__address-new>a:not(:target+a){margin-top:3.8rem}.account__address-new :target+a{margin-top:3rem}.account__address-form-actions a{margin-top:1.8rem}.account__order-actions span,.account__address-actions span{content:" | ";display:inline;margin:0 .6rem}.account__default{margin-bottom:2rem}.account__address-form-row+.account__address-form-row{margin-top:2rem}#AddAddress:not(#AddAddress:target),[id*=EditAddress_]:not([id*=EditAddress_]:target){display:none}.account__address-form-default{margin-top:3rem}@media screen and (min-width: 990px){.account{padding:11.4rem 0}.account__info td:first-child{padding-left:0}.account__head{margin:0 0 4.7rem}.account__nav{padding:4.7rem}.account__addresses{padding-left:0;padding-right:0}.account__address-form{padding-top:calc(20vh + 5.2rem);margin-top:-20vh}.account__address-form-row .field+.field,.account__address-form-row .field+.select{margin-top:0}.account__address-form-row--double{display:flex;flex-flow:row wrap;gap:4rem}.account__address-form-row--double>*{flex:1;max-width:calc(50% - 2rem)}}.order__head,.order__entry{padding:0 2rem}.order__head{display:flex;justify-content:space-between;align-items:center;padding-bottom:3.4rem;border-bottom:.1rem solid currentColor;margin-bottom:2.4rem}.order__entry{padding-bottom:2.4rem;border-bottom:.1rem solid currentColor}.order__entry p{max-width:18rem}.order__entry span:not(:last-child):after{content:", "}.order__items{padding:3.2rem 2rem;border-bottom:.1rem solid currentColor}.order__item{display:flex;flex-flow:row wrap;align-items:center}.order__item+.order__item{margin-top:3.2rem}.order__item-media{width:12rem}.order__item-image{display:block;padding-top:calc(160 / 120 * 100%);position:relative;z-index:1}.order__item-image img{object-fit:cover;width:100%;height:100%;position:absolute;top:0;left:0;z-index:1}.order__item-content{flex:1;padding-left:3.9rem}.order__item-title,.order__item-content p>span{display:inline-block;margin:0 0 1rem}.order__total{padding:3.5rem 2rem 0}.order__body+.order__total{padding-bottom:3.5rem;border-bottom:.1rem solid currentColor}.order__body+.order__total .order__total-row:last-child:not(:only-child){margin-top:1rem}.order__total-row{display:flex;justify-content:space-between;align-items:center}.order__total-label{margin:0 0 3.5rem}.order__total:last-child:not(:only-child){border-top:.1rem solid currentColor;margin-top:3.5rem}@media screen and (min-width: 990px){.order__head,.order__entry,.order__items,.order__total{padding-left:0;padding-right:0}.order__head{padding-bottom:4.7rem;margin-bottom:4.7rem}.order__entry{padding-bottom:4.7rem}.order__entry p{max-width:none}.order__total-row{max-width:36rem}}.modal-login{display:block;background:rgba(var(--color-foreground),.1);box-sizing:border-box;height:100%;left:0;margin:0 auto;opacity:0;overflow:auto;position:fixed;top:0;visibility:hidden;width:100%;z-index:-1}.modal-login[open]{opacity:1;visibility:visible;z-index:101}.modal-login .modal__content{display:flex;align-items:center;justify-content:center;height:100%;margin:0;overflow:auto;padding:0;position:absolute;width:100%}.modal-login .modal__inner{background-color:rgb(var(--color-background));width:46rem;max-width:calc(100% - 4rem);padding:2rem;position:relative;z-index:1}.modal-login .modal__close{width:1.9rem;height:1.9rem;position:absolute;right:2rem;top:2rem;z-index:1}.account--wishlist{padding-bottom:3.5rem}.account--wishlist .acount__message{padding:0 3.4rem}@media (min-width: 990px){.account--wishlist .acount__message{padding:0 11.5rem}}.account__wishlist-grid .wishlist__price{padding-bottom:10px}.account__wishlist-grid remove-button{display:block}.account__wishlist-grid remove-button wk-button{position:static!important}.account__wishlist-grid remove-button wk-button .wk-icon{display:none}.account__wishlist-grid remove-button wk-button button{width:auto!important;height:auto!important;margin:0 auto!important}.account__wishlist-grid remove-button wk-button button:after{content:"remove"!important;display:block;text-transform:uppercase;text-decoration:underline;transition:opacity .3s ease}.account__wishlist-grid remove-button wk-button button:hover:after{opacity:.5}.account__wishlist-grid{display:grid;grid-template-columns:1fr 1fr;gap:2.8rem 5rem;padding:0 1.4rem 19rem}.account--wishlist .wk-option-select{margin-bottom:1rem}.account--wishlist .wk-option-select .wk-label{display:none!important}@media screen and (min-width: 990px){.account--wishlist{padding-bottom:4.7rem}.account__wishlist-grid{grid-template-columns:repeat(4,1fr);gap:4rem;padding-bottom:27rem}}
/*# sourceMappingURL=/cdn/shop/t/463/assets/customer.css.map */
